  1. Recreational Fishing Licenses and Permits. If you’re age 18 or older, you must have a Basic Fishing License to fish recreationally in Louisiana waters. This license includes all legal means/gear for catching freshwater species. If you’re fishing south of the saltwater line*, you must also have a Saltwater License (unless you are fishing ...

  4. The Louisiana Department of Wildlife and Fisheries (LDWF) is a state agency of Louisiana that maintains state wildlife and fishery areas. The agency is headquartered in the capital city of Baton Rouge.
